Brief hearing held in Trooper DUI accident case

A brief court hearing was held yesterday in the drunk driving case against a state trooper accused of injuring a woman and her daughter in a Southbury crash. 

Prosecutors in the case against Sgt John McDonald asked the judge for a continuance at the request of an attorney for the victims.  McDonald has not entered a plea on charges of DUI, assault with a motor vehicle, reckless driving and failure to obey a stop sign. 

The case was continued to May 6th. 

McDonald is accused of running a stop sign after leaving a colleague’s retirement party, where he was seen drinking prior to the crash.  McDonald was not given a Breathalyzer test at the scene before being taken to a hospital, which he left before staff could take blood tests. 

52-year old Lisa Conroy suffered an eye injury and 19-year-old Madison Conroy sustained injuries to her arm and wrist. 

There is an ongoing state police internal affairs investigation into the party.
